Habitat & Geographic Range

Cheetah

Habitat

Found across multiple habitat types including tropical and subtropical moist broadleaf forests, tropical and subtropical grasslands and savannas, and flooded grasslands and savannas, among 9 distinct biome types spanning the Afrotropic and Palearctic realms. Populations are also found in montane and highland environments at higher elevations.

Range

Distributed across Botswana, Iran, Kenya, Namibia, and Tanzania. Currently classified as Vulnerable on the IUCN Red List, this species faces significant conservation challenges across its range.

Chroococcus turicensis is a species of cyanobacteria in the family Chroococcaceae, with the specific epithet turicensis referring to Turicum, the Latin name for the city of Zurich, Switzerland, suggesting that the species was first described or commonly documented from Swiss freshwater habitats. Chroococcus species are small, coccoid cyanobacteria occurring in pairs or tetrads within gelatinous sheaths in freshwater and moist environments. Chroococcus turicensis has been recorded from lakes and other freshwater localities in central Europe, including the alpine and pre-alpine lakes of Switzerland. Alpine and subalpine freshwater bodies are generally oligotrophic, and the cyanobacteria that inhabit them tend to be well adapted to low nutrient concentrations and clear, well-lit waters. The freshwater phytoplankton of Alpine lakes has been extensively studied due to the ecological and economic importance of these water bodies as drinking water reservoirs and indicators of environmental change. Chroococcus turicensis contributes to the diversity of the cyanobacterial component of such communities. Like all Chroococcus species, it is a prokaryote whose conservation status has not been assessed by the IUCN.
